First phase of Castries market project nears completion




PROVISIONS MARKET VENDORS WILL HAVE A FRESH START THIS NOVEMBER.

The new Castries market facility will be officially handed over this month.

At the new facility, vendors will enjoy the comfort of covered vending facilities, built-in vending stations, and storage lockers.

Mayor of Castries, His Worship Peterson D. Francis, encouraged vendors to seize the opportunities and new business that will come with the new vending facility.

Prime Minister of Saint Lucia, Hon. Allen Chastanet, acknowledged the conveniences that the updates provide.

“For too many years our fruit and provisions vendors have had to endure the blazing sun or the pouring rain while simply trying to earn an honest dollar. I am extremely happy that very soon they will be back to their original home as the first phase of the Castries Market Redevelopment Project nears completion,” he said. “I am just as eager to see the commencement of phase two which will provide upgrades to the remaining facilities at the market.”

The new facility was designed to be both aesthetically appealing and resilient to withstand category five hurricanes and the vagaries of climate change.
